The Sandman series

*The Sandman* is a critically acclaimed comic book series created by Neil Gaiman, first published in the late 1980s. It follows the story of Dream, also known as Morpheus, one of the Endless—powerful beings that embody universal concepts. After being imprisoned for years, Dream escapes and seeks to reclaim his lost power and restore balance to his realm. The series weaves mythology, horror, fantasy, and literary references, exploring themes of dreams, reality, and the nature of storytelling. Its intricate narrative and rich characters have made it influential in both comics and literature.
